草庐IT

youtube-search-tutorial

全部标签

javascript - youtube web 如何阻止从 safari iOS 上的控制中心播放

当浏览器进入后台时,我试图在iOS版Safari上停止播放视频。我能够通过PageVisibilityAPI做到这一点.在iOS的主屏幕上,如果我打开控制中心并按下播放按钮,它通常会播放上次Safari的内容。我想要实现的是一种类似于YoutubeWeb移动设备的行为:它能够防止这种行为。如果您使用运行Youtube的选项卡关闭Safari,则无法在控制中心按下播放键来播放内容。我已经在事件上尝试了e.preventDefault()行为。我试图在pageshow/pagehide中插入标志(正如我在anotherSOWanswer中发现的那样,但这些事件似乎没有在后台运行时被调用。此

ios - 在 iOS 上启动带有视频的 youtube 应用程序

我需要这样做:我有一个带按钮的应用程序,我希望,当我单击按钮时,iPhone会启动youtube应用程序,我的视频会直接开始播放。我试过这个:[[UIApplicationsharedApplication]openURL:[NSURLURLWithString:@"http://www.youtube.com/watch?v=my_video_id"]];但在视频页面中启动safari。 最佳答案 如果按钮是nativeCocoaTouch应用程序中的UIButton,那确实应该有效。你的按钮是UIWebView中的HTML按钮吗

xcode - 如何使 Xcode 使用 “User headers search paths” 正确找到 header ?

我正在尝试使用Xcode从libFLAC构建一个框架,以便在我自己的MacOSX应用程序中使用。我使用这些FLAC源:http://sourceforge.net/projects/flac/files/flac-src/flac-1.2.1-src/flac-1.2.1.tar.gz/download我只需要这些源文件中的几个,但我宁愿保留所有内容,这样我就可以保留原始的FLAC源,如果我想用我自己的源分发框架项目。flac-1.2.1.tar.gz包含这些目录:flac-1.2.1/include/flac-1.2.1/src/libFLAC/flac-1.2.1/src/libF

ios - 在 UIWebView 中横向播放 YouTube 视频,而 ViewController 处于纵向

我正在开发一个需要播放YouTube视频的iPhone应用程序。我有一个纵向ViewController,只有一个加载YouTube视频的UIWebView。我想做的是视频可以横向播放。这听起来很简单,但我不知道该怎么做。有人可以帮帮我吗?谢谢! 最佳答案 这在AppDelegate中。仅为视频播放器启用水平模式funcapplication(_application:UIApplication,supportedInterfaceOrientationsForwindow:UIWindow?)->UIInterfaceOrient

objective-c - MPMoviePlayerViewController 无法播放 youtube

这个问题在这里已经有了答案:关闭11年前。PossibleDuplicate:PlayYouTubevideoswithMPMoviePlayerControllerinsteadofUIWebView我用这个代码-(void)viewDidLoad{[superviewDidLoad];NSString*movieURL=@"http://www.youtube.com/watch?v=hH4sHqDEjSg";MPMoviePlayerViewController*moviePlayer=[[MPMoviePlayerViewControlleralloc]initWithCont

iphone - Youtube 嵌入 html for uiwebview 不工作(在 iOS 4.2 iPhone 3G 上)

我有一个UIWebView,其中包含以下嵌入代码:这在我的iPhone4(iOS4.3)上运行良好,但在iPhone3G(iOS4.2)上测试时,会出现全屏youtube播放器,但在“正在加载电影...”时停止/挂起我应该为4.2使用不同的嵌入代码吗?我应该完全使用不同的嵌入代码吗?非常感谢任何建议。谢谢你们。傻瓜 最佳答案 试试这个:它使用HTML5-video元素而不是指flash。 关于iphone-Youtube嵌入htmlforuiwebview不工作(在iOS4.2iPhon

iphone - 用于从 iOS 将视频上传到 youtube 的开源 API?

我发现我可以使用:YouTubeAPIGoogle数据APIObjective-C客户端库列表项是否有任何选项(例如开源API)可用于将视频上传到YouTube? 最佳答案 我相信您需要教程而不是库。下面是从网上找的一些:http://everburning.com/news/mytube-from-the-ground-up/http://everburning.com/news/mytube-installing-the-image-wall/http://everburning.com/news/mytube-now-with

iOS - 使用 Javascript 播放嵌入的 YouTube 视频

我希望这是可能的。我在我的应用程序的UIWebView中嵌入了YouTube视频。我正在使用stringByEvaluatingJavaScriptFromString方法来使用javascript。我想在应用程序中按下一个按钮,让YouTube视频开始播放。下面是一些代码来概述我要说的内容。嵌入函数:-(void)embedVideo:(NSString*)urlStringframe:(CGRect)frame{NSString*embedHTML=@"\\\body{\background-color:transparent;\color:white;\}\\\\";NSStri

iphone - 使用 GData Obj-C 设置 YouTube 视频的隐私

我知道我可以将视频设置为“私有(private)”,同时将其上传到Youtube,方法是:GDataYouTubeMediaGroup*mediaGroup=[GDataYouTubeMediaGroupmediaGroup];[mediaGroupsetIsPrivate:YES];有没有类似的方法可以在上传视频时将其设置为“不公开”?提前致谢。 最佳答案 由于我没有使用GDataAPI的更新版本,因此我首先必须进行此处列出的更改:[http://code.google.com/p/gdata-objectivec-client/

jquery - YouTube HTML5 嵌入代码适用于桌面设备,但不适用于 iOS

我使用了此页面中的HTML5嵌入代码:http://apiblog.youtube.com/2010/07/new-way-to-embed-youtube-videos.html在代码中我是这样使用的:varstr='http://www.youtube.com/v/'+videoid+'&rel=0&autoplay='+autoplay;var$video=$("");$("#"+elemid).html($video);}在所有桌面浏览器中都运行良好,但在我的iPad上却不行。在iPad上没有任何反应,我不知道为什么。当我不使用jQuery插入直接嵌入代码时,该视频在iPad上